Output 93093a18fce3d1fbdcabfd39e156715aa3174cb5dfb3edbb7428a976fed3ba23:31

value
749563
script pubkey
OP_0 OP_PUSHBYTES_20 df2254dc7571c0cb6c360018bf1a3436e9945e12
address
bc1qmu39fhr4w8qvkmpkqqvt7x35xm5eghsje9m237
transaction
93093a18fce3d1fbdcabfd39e156715aa3174cb5dfb3edbb7428a976fed3ba23
confirmations
27445
spent
true